The concept of meaning adjacent has evolved to address the limitations of traditional binary thinking, which often relies on clear-cut definitions and labels. In today's society, people are recognizing the value of gray areas and ambiguity in facilitating deeper connections and more effective understanding. This shift is particularly notable in the US, where diverse perspectives and authentic expression are increasingly celebrated.
In essence, meaning adjacent refers to the area where multiple interpretations, words, and concepts overlap. It involves considering the nuances and shades of meaning beyond the surface level, acknowledging that words can have different implications and connotations depending on context and individual experiences. This approach encourages active listening, empathy, and self-reflection.

Meaning adjacent encourages a more mindful and thoughtful approach to communication. By exploring the gray area between seemingly distinct categories, individuals can build bridges between different perspectives, foster deeper understanding, and break free from assumptions. This concept is particularly effective in facilitating constructive dialogue and resolving conflicts.
